This fascinating exploration will be fruitful in a remarkable variety of fields, including physics and mathematics, as well as sociology, ec\u003c\/p\u003e","brand":"Princeton University Press","offers":[{"title":"Default Title","offer_id":52636075983215,"sku":"9780691117041","price":372.73,"currency_code":"BRL","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0921\/9384\/9711\/files\/0691117047.jpg?v=1770235980"},{"product_id":"mathematicians-under-the-nazis","title":"Mathematicians under the Nazis","description":"\u003cp\u003eContrary to popular belief--and despite the expulsion, emigration, or death of many German mathematicians--substantial mathematics was produced in Germany during 1933-1945. In this landmark social history of the mathematics community in Nazi Germany, Sanford Segal examines how the Nazi years affected the personal and academic lives of those German mathematicians who continued to work in Germany.\u003cbr\u003e\u003cbr\u003e\u003cbr\u003e The effects of the Nazi regime on the lives of mathematicians ranged from limitations on foreign contact to power struggles that rattled entire institutions, from changed work patterns to military draft, deportation, and death. Based on extensive archival research, Mathematicians under the Nazis shows how these mathematicians, variously motivated, reacted to the period's intense political pressures. It details the consequences of their actions on their colleagues and on the practice and organs of German mathematics, including its curricula, institutions, and journals. Throughout, Segal's focus is on the biographies of individuals, including mathematicians who resisted the injection of ideology into their profession, some who worked in concentration camps, and others (such as Ludwig Bieberbach) who used the \"Aryanization\" of their profession to further their own agendas. Some of the figures are no longer well known; others still tower over the field. All lived lives complicated by Nazi power.\u003cbr\u003e\u003cbr\u003e\u003cbr\u003e Presenting a wealth of previously unavailable information, this book is a large contribution to the history of mathematics--as well as a unique view of what it was like to live and work in Nazi Germany.\u003c\/p\u003e","brand":"Princeton University Press","offers":[{"title":"Default Title","offer_id":52636080701807,"sku":"9780691164632","price":356.41,"currency_code":"BRL","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0921\/9384\/9711\/files\/0691164630.jpg?v=1770236471"},{"product_id":"einsteins-miraculous-year","title":"Einstein's Miraculous Year","description":"\u003cp\u003eAfter 1905, Einstein's miraculous year, physics would never be the same again. The best-known papers are the two that founded special relativity: \u003ci\u003eOn the Electrodynamics of Moving Bodies\u003c\/i\u003e and \u003ci\u003eDoes the Inertia of a Body Depend on Its Energy Content?\u003c\/i\u003e In the former, Einstein showed that absolute time had to be replaced by a new absolute: the speed of light. In the second, he asserted the equivalence of mass and energy, which would lead to the famous formula \u003ci\u003eE = mc\u003csup\u003e2\u003c\/sup\u003e\n \u003c\/i\u003e.\u003c\/p\u003e\n \u003cp\u003eThe book also includes \u003ci\u003eOn a Heuristic Point of View Concerning the Production and Transformation of Light\u003c\/i\u003e, in which Einstein challenged the wave theory of light, suggesting that light could also be regarded as a collection of particles. This helped to open the door to a whole new world--that of quantum physics. For ideas in this paper, he won the Nobel Prize in 1921.\u003c\/p\u003e\n \u003cp\u003eThe fourth paper also led to a Nobel Prize, although for another scientist, Jean Perrin. \u003ci\u003eOn the Movement of Small Particles Suspended in Stationary Liquids Required by the Molecular-Kinetic Theory of Heat\u003c\/i\u003e concerns the Brownian motion of such particles. With profound insight, Einstein blended ideas from kinetic theory and classical hydrodynamics to derive an equation for the mean free path of such particles as a function of the time, which Perrin confirmed experimentally. The fifth paper, \u003ci\u003eA New Determination of Molecular Dimensions\u003c\/i\u003e, was Einstein's doctoral dissertation, and remains among his most cited articles. It shows how to calculate Avogadro's number and the size of molecules.\u003c\/p\u003e\n \u003cp\u003eThese papers, presented in a modern English translation, are essential reading for any physicist, mathematician, or astrophysicist. The goal of the Princeton Legacy Library is to vastly increase access to the rich scholarly heritage found in the thousands of books published by Princeton University Press since its founding in 1905.\u003c\/p\u003e","brand":"Princeton University Press","offers":[{"title":"Default Title","offer_id":52641075528047,"sku":"9780691618449","price":343.27,"currency_code":"BRL","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0921\/9384\/9711\/files\/0691618445.jpg?v=1770405619"},{"product_id":"two-applications-of-logic-to-mathematics","title":"Two Applications of Logic to Mathematics","description":"\u003cp\u003eUsing set theory in the first part of his book, and proof theory in the second, Gaisi Takeuti gives us two examples of how mathematical logic can be used to obtain results previously derived in less elegant fashion by other mathematical techniques, especially analysis. In Part One, he applies Scott- Solovay's Boolean-valued models of set theory to analysis by means of complete Boolean algebras of projections. In Part Two, he develops classical analysis including complex analysis in Peano's arithmetic, showing that any arithmetical theorem proved in analytic number theory is a theorem in Peano's arithmetic. In doing so, the author applies Gentzen's cut elimination theorem.\u003cbr\u003e\u003cbr\u003e Although the results of Part One may be regarded as straightforward consequences of the spectral theorem in function analysis, the use of Boolean- valued models makes explicit and precise analogies used by analysts to lift results from ordinary analysis to operators on a Hilbert space. Essentially expository in nature, Part Two yields a general method for showing that analytic proofs of theorems in number theory can be replaced by elementary proofs.\u003cbr\u003e\u003cbr\u003eOriginally published in 1978.\u003cbr\u003e\u003cbr\u003eThe \u003cb\u003ePrinceton Legacy Library\u003c\/b\u003e uses the latest print-on-demand technology to again make available previously out-of-print books from the distinguished backlist of Princeton University Press.
